远程服务器连接工具是现代IT运维、开发和管理工作中不可或缺的软件,它们允许用户通过网络远程访问和管理服务器、虚拟机或其他网络设备,实现命令行操作、文件传输、图形界面交互等功能,这些工具不仅提高了工作效率,还简化了复杂的服务器管理任务,尤其对于分布式团队和跨地域运维场景至关重要,在选择和使用远程服务器连接工具时,需考虑安全性、易用性、功能丰富度及兼容性等因素。

远程服务器连接工具主要分为命令行工具和图形界面工具两大类,命令行工具以轻量、高效著称,适用于服务器配置、脚本执行等场景,而图形界面工具则提供了直观的操作体验,适合需要可视化管理的用户,常见的命令行工具包括SSH(Secure Shell)、Telnet、PuTTY等,其中SSH因加密传输和身份验证机制成为行业标准;图形界面工具如TeamViewer、AnyDesk、VNC(Virtual Network Computing)等,则通过远程桌面技术实现图形化操作,部分工具(如Xshell、SecureCRT)同时支持命令行和图形界面功能,满足多样化需求。
在选择远程服务器连接工具时,需综合评估以下核心功能:安全性方面,工具应支持加密传输(如SSH协议的AES256加密)、多因素认证(MFA)和密钥管理,防止未授权访问;易用性上,简洁的界面设计、快捷键支持、会话标签管理等功能可显著提升操作效率;功能丰富度则需关注文件传输(如SFTP、SCP)、端口转发、多窗口会话、脚本自动化等特性;兼容性方面,工具需支持主流操作系统(如Linux、Windows、macOS)和服务器环境(如CentOS、Ubuntu、Windows Server),SSH工具普遍支持Linux/Unix系统,而RDP(Remote Desktop Protocol)则专用于Windows服务器远程桌面连接。
以下是常见远程服务器连接工具的对比表格,便于根据需求快速筛选:
| 工具名称 | 类型 | 支持协议 | 主要特点 | 适用场景 |
|---|---|---|---|---|
| OpenSSH | 命令行 | SSH, SFTP, SCP | 开源免费,支持密钥认证和端口转发 | Linux服务器管理、自动化脚本 |
| PuTTY | 命令行 | SSH, Telnet, RDP | 轻量级,支持会话保存和配置管理 | Windows用户连接Linux/Windows服务器 |
| TeamViewer | 图形界面 | RDP, 自研协议 | 跨平台,支持远程控制、文件传输和会议 | 技术支持、团队协作 |
| AnyDesk | 图形界面 | 自研协议 | 低延迟,轻量级,适合移动设备 | 快速远程访问和临时运维 |
| VNC | 图形界面 | RFB | 跨平台,开源,支持自定义桌面共享 | 需要图形化界面操作的服务器 |
| Xshell | 命令行+图形 | SSH, SFTP, Telnet | 多标签会话,脚本支持,界面友好 | 企业级服务器批量管理 |
实际应用中,远程服务器连接工具已渗透到多个领域,在开发环境中,开发者通过SSH工具快速连接测试服务器,部署代码并调试程序;运维人员利用Ansible结合SSH实现批量服务器配置和自动化任务;企业IT团队则通过TeamViewer或RDP进行故障排查和员工桌面支持,云计算时代,这些工具也广泛用于管理AWS、阿里云等云平台的虚拟主机,确保云端资源的灵活管控。

尽管远程服务器连接工具功能强大,但使用时仍需注意安全风险,默认密码管理不善可能导致暴力破解攻击,未加密的连接(如传统Telnet)可能泄露敏感数据,建议用户定期更新工具版本、启用双因素认证、限制登录IP地址,并使用密钥对替代密码进行身份验证,对于高安全性场景,还可结合堡垒机(如Jump Server)实现对连接工具的集中管控和审计日志记录。
随着技术的发展,远程服务器连接工具正向智能化、集成化方向演进,部分工具已融入AI辅助功能,可自动识别常见操作错误并提供建议;云原生工具则支持与Kubernetes等容器平台无缝对接,简化微服务管理,随着5G和边缘计算的普及,低延迟、高并发的远程连接技术将成为工具开发的核心方向。
相关问答FAQs:
-
问:SSH和Telnet有什么区别?为什么推荐使用SSH?
答:SSH(Secure Shell)和Telnet均用于远程命令行连接,但SSH提供加密传输和身份验证机制,能有效防止数据泄露和中间人攻击;而Telnet以明文传输数据,安全性极低,SSH已成为行业标准,适用于所有需要安全远程管理的场景。
-
问:如何选择适合企业的远程服务器连接工具?
答:选择工具时需考虑企业需求:若需批量管理Linux服务器,优先支持SSH和脚本自动化的工具(如Xshell、Ansible);若涉及Windows服务器图形界面操作,可选择RDP或TeamViewer;对于高安全性要求,建议启用双因素认证并搭配堡垒机使用,需评估工具的跨平台兼容性、成本(开源工具如OpenSSH免费,商业工具如TeamViewer需付费授权)及技术支持服务。
原创文章,发布者:酷盾叔,转转请注明出处:https://www.kd.cn/ask/320337.html